Botox, or botulinum toxin, is widely recognized for its ability to relax facial muscles and smooth wrinkles. It works by temporarily blocking nerve signals to specific muscles, which softens their activity. When applied strategically, Botox can create a subtle lift in the eyebrows, enhancing the overall look of the face. How Botox Lifts Eyebrows
The key to lifting drooping eyebrows with Botox lies in precision. When injected into targeted muscles, Botox relaxes the depressor muscles that pull the eyebrows downward, allowing the elevator muscles to raise them naturally. This creates a more open, youthful appearance. Unlike surgical procedures, this treatment is minimally invasive and requires little to no downtime, making it an excellent option for those seeking a quick and subtle enhancement.

What to Expect
The process is straightforward. A certified practitioner will assess your facial structure to determine the optimal injection points. The treatment itself takes just a few minutes, and results typically become visible within 3-7 days. While the effects are temporary, lasting around 3-4 months, regular sessions can maintain the desired look.
